We are currently seeking a Heavy Civil Project Manager to provide overall project management direction for construction projects ensuring project progresses on schedule and within prescribed budget. Our ideal candidate would preferably would have experience either working with government agencies on larger heavy civil construction projects in excess of $5M and/or experience working with residential developers to perform the land development site work aspects of their projects. This scope of work consist of mass excavation, rough/fine grading, sewer/water/electrical installation, roadway grading and paving, structural and flatwork concrete, and signalization/striping/signage

Responsible for:

  • Reviewing project proposals to determine budget, time frames, staffing requirements and allotment of resources.
  • Outlining work plan and assigning duties, responsibilities, scope authority to project staff; awarding subcontracts and issuing purchase orders
  • Arranging all permits, drawings, and submittals required; negotiating and executing all change orders.
  • Preparing project reports for management, clients, and/or others.
  • Conferring with project personnel to provide technical advice and resolve any problems, modifying schedules or plans as required.
  • Preparing and maintaining job costs on a daily/weekly basis and reviewing with project personnel.
  • Monitoring project closeout: final quantities, final change orders, and final releases from agreements.
  • Obtaining letter of acceptance.
